Certification Centers and Accreditation of Certifying Bodies
Certificates are representative of detailed knowledge about the way companies work. Certificates can therefore be used to create trust in the way things are done. Certification is not a commitment by management, but is based on an audit by external, independent service companies, including TÜV, DEKRA, DQS and Lloyd’s Register. The special features of the partnership
Definition: What is a partnership? A partnership is a formal association of several persons for the purpose of operating a jointly managed business. Different forms of partnership If at least two legal entities join together for a defined common purpose, a partnership is formed. Partnerships can be bearers of rights and obligations.
